PART 6: True or false and multiple-choice questions

Question 16: True or false, firms in situationof monopolistic competition have deadweight losses associated withmonopoly because of barriers to entry.

Question 17: Which of the two demands functionsbelow is most elastic

A) Qa=100-2p

B) Qb=120-p

Question 18: If a buyer values an object for $4and a seller’s cost is $1, which of the statements below isfalse!

  1. If a transaction takes place, total surplus will beequal to $3
  2. For the exchange to occur, the price has to be equal to $2.50,no other prices will allow an exchange to occur.
  3. Whenever an exchange takes place, the allocation isefficient.
  4. The buyer is ready to pay up to $4 for the object

Question 19: True or false, pricediscrimination is inefficient.

Question 20: Which of these goods’ demand islikely to be most inelastic

  1. An inhaler for asthmatic people
  2. A generic soft drink brand
  3. Cellphones
  4. Airline tickets
